Abstract

A lens driving device is provided, including a frame, a lens holder, a spring sheet, and at least one damping element. The lens holder is movably disposed in the frame. The spring sheet has an outer periphery portion combined with the frame, an inner periphery portion combined with the lens holder, and an arm portion connected between the outer periphery portion and the inner periphery portion. The damping element is connected between the arm portion of the spring sheet and at least one of the frame and the lens holder.

Claims (33)

1. A lens driving device, comprising:

a frame

a lens holder movably connected to the frame for holding a lens, wherein the lens comprises an optical axis, and the frame has a rectangular shape and two diagonals when viewed along the optical axis;

a spring sheet elastically connecting the lens holder to the frame, wherein the spring sheet comprises:

an outer periphery portion affixed to the frame;

an inner periphery portion affixed to the lens holder; and

an arm portion, wherein the inner periphery portion is connecting the outer periphery portion through the arm portion; and

a damping element simultaneously disposed directly on the arm portion and the inner periphery portion, wherein a distance between the outer periphery portion and the optical axis is greater than that between the inner periphery portion and the optical axis, and the arm portion is disposed between the outer periphery portion and the inner periphery portion, wherein when viewed along the optical axis, a first line and a second line intersect the optical axis and are perpendicular to each other, the first line is parallel to an outer edge of the frame, and the second line is parallel to another outer edge of the frame, wherein the damping element does not overlap either of the first line and the second line when viewed along the optical axis, and does not overlap either of the diagonals of the frame when viewed along the optical axis.
